Understanding Static Electricity in the Dryer

Static electricity, in essence, is an imbalance of electrical charges on the surface of a material. During the drying cycle, clothes tumble together in a hot, dry environment. This friction causes electrons to transfer from one fabric to another. Synthetic fabrics, like polyester and nylon, are particularly prone to static buildup because they are excellent insulators, meaning they don't readily allow charges to dissipate. When different types of fabrics rub against each other, this electron transfer creates a static charge.

The heat and tumbling action of a dryer exacerbate this phenomenon. As clothes move and rub, the friction intensifies, leading to a greater accumulation of static charges. This imbalance results in the familiar cling, where garments repel each other or stick to the dryer drum. The drier the air in the dryer, the more pronounced the static cling will be, as moisture acts as a natural conductor, helping to dissipate electrical charges.

This static buildup isn't just an aesthetic nuisance; it can also make clothes feel rougher, attract lint and dust, and even cause minor shocks when you reach into the dryer. For those with sensitive skin, the cling can be particularly uncomfortable, and the attraction of dust can be a concern for allergy sufferers.

The Mechanics of Dryer Balls: How They Work

Dryer balls, most commonly made from wool, are designed to introduce several beneficial changes to the drying process. When tossed into the dryer with your wet laundry, they act as physical separators, creating space between garments. This increased airflow allows hot air to circulate more efficiently throughout the load, leading to shorter drying times. Shorter drying times mean less friction and less opportunity for static charges to build up.

Furthermore, the tumbling action of the dryer balls themselves creates a gentle massaging effect on the fabrics. This constant movement helps to soften the fibers and reduce the overall friction between individual clothing items. As the wool balls tumble, they also absorb some of the moisture from the clothes, which can contribute to a slightly more humid environment within the dryer drum. This subtle increase in humidity can help to naturally dissipate static charges, as moisture acts as a conductor.

Some proponents also suggest that the natural oils present in wool can be transferred to the fabrics, further contributing to softness and reducing static. While this effect is likely minimal, the primary mechanisms of improved airflow and reduced friction are well-established.

Do Dryer Balls Actually Reduce Static Cling?

The effectiveness of dryer balls in reducing static cling is a topic with varied anecdotal evidence and some scientific backing. The primary way they combat static is by improving the drying process itself. By separating clothes and increasing airflow, they shorten drying times. Less time tumbling means less friction, and therefore less static generation. Think of it like this: the less opportunity for the static-generating friction to occur, the less static you'll end up with.

Additionally, the physical presence of the dryer balls can help to break up the direct contact between fabrics that leads to charge transfer. Instead of fabric rubbing directly against fabric, there's a wool ball in between. This can disrupt the electrical pathways that allow static to build up. For loads that are prone to static, such as those with a high proportion of synthetic materials, this physical separation can make a noticeable difference.

However, it's important to manage expectations. Dryer balls are not a magic bullet, especially for heavily synthetic loads or in extremely dry climates. While they can significantly reduce static, complete elimination might not always be achievable without other measures. Their effectiveness is often enhanced when used in conjunction with other laundry practices.

Maximizing the Benefits of Dryer Balls

To get the most out of your dryer balls, consider how you use them. For a typical load of laundry, using four to six wool dryer balls is generally recommended. For larger loads, you might consider adding a couple more. Ensure they are distributed throughout the drum rather than clumped together. You can also enhance their static-reducing power by adding a few drops of essential oil, such as lavender or lemon, to each ball before drying. This not only imparts a pleasant scent but may also contribute to softening fabrics.

The type of fabric you are drying plays a significant role. Dryer balls are most effective on natural fibers like cotton and linen. For loads predominantly made of synthetics, you might still experience some static, though it should be less than without the balls. Consider separating heavily synthetic loads from natural fiber loads for optimal results. Also, avoid over-drying your clothes, as excessive heat and dryness are primary contributors to static buildup.

Finally, remember that dryer balls are a sustainable alternative to single-use dryer sheets. They are durable and can last for hundreds of loads. Proper care, such as allowing them to air dry between uses, will prolong their lifespan and maintain their effectiveness.

Dryer Balls vs. Dryer Sheets: A Comparative Look

Dryer sheets have long been the go-to solution for static cling, but they come with drawbacks. They are typically treated with fabric softeners and chemical antistatic agents that coat fabrics. While effective in the short term, these chemicals can build up on clothes over time, reducing absorbency in towels and potentially irritating sensitive skin. Furthermore, dryer sheets are single-use items, contributing to landfill waste.

Dryer balls, on the other hand, offer a reusable and chemical-free approach. Their primary mechanism for reducing static is through physical means—improving airflow and reducing friction—rather than chemical coating. This makes them a healthier choice for your family and the environment. While they might not always provide the same level of immediate "softness" that some users associate with dryer sheets, their long-term benefits in terms of fabric health and sustainability are significant.

The initial investment in dryer balls might be higher than a pack of dryer sheets, but their longevity makes them more cost-effective over time. For those seeking a natural, eco-friendly, and effective way to manage static cling, dryer balls present a compelling alternative to traditional dryer sheets.

Frequently Asked Questions

How many dryer balls should I use per load?

For a standard load of laundry, it's generally recommended to use between four and six wool dryer balls. For larger or bulkier loads, you might consider adding an extra ball or two. The goal is to have them distributed throughout the drum to maximize their separation and airflow benefits.

Can I use dryer balls with all types of fabrics?

Yes, dryer balls can be used with most types of fabrics, including cotton, linen, and blends. They are particularly effective on natural fibers. For loads that are heavily composed of synthetic materials like polyester or nylon, you might still notice some residual static, though it should be significantly reduced compared to not using dryer balls.

How do I care for my wool dryer balls?

Caring for your wool dryer balls is simple. After each use, allow them to air dry completely. You can place them on a drying rack or in a well-ventilated area. This helps to prevent mildew and maintain their absorbency and effectiveness. Over time, they may become slightly matted, which is normal and doesn't affect their performance.

Can I add essential oils to my dryer balls?

Absolutely. Adding a few drops of your favorite essential oil (such as lavender, lemon, or eucalyptus) to each dryer ball before placing them in the dryer can impart a pleasant scent to your laundry. Ensure the oil is fully absorbed into the wool before starting the dryer to avoid potential staining on clothes.

How long do dryer balls typically last?

Wool dryer balls are designed to be a long-lasting laundry solution. With proper care, they can typically last for hundreds of loads, often several years. Their effectiveness may gradually decrease over a very long period, but they remain a sustainable option for a considerable time.
